Increasing safety of communities: BiH destroys 2,315 pieces of small arms and light weapons (SALW)

The destroyed firearms and their components have been confiscated by police agencies in Bosnia and Herzegovina (BiH) as part of their law enforcement activities. The destruction was organized by four police agencies in cooperation with SALW Coordination Board of BiH.
